You’re a studying a region, and have a political distribution map that you can use. What information can you learn from this particular map?

Political distribution maps provide information about registered voters living in a given area, and the political party to which they are registered. Politicians use these maps when mapping out - or remapping - Congressional districts represented in the House of Representatives.
